24.243 Compliance required; contesting rule on ground of noncompliance.
Sec. 43.
(1)Except for an emergency rule promulgated in the manner described in section 48, a rule is not valid unless it is processed in compliance with section 42, and in substantial compliance with section 41(2), (3), (4), and (5).
(2)A proceeding to contest a rule on the ground of noncompliance with the requirements of sections 41 and 42 must be commenced within 2 years after the effective date of the rule.
History: 1969, Act 306, Eff. July 1, 1970 ;-- Am. 1989, Act 288, Imd. Eff. Dec. 26, 1989 ;-- Am. 2018, Act 267 , Imd. Eff. June 29, 2018 ;-- Am. 2024, Act 9 , Eff. Apr. 2, 2025
